How Long-Term Treatment Works
In most cases, long-term substance abuse treatment
is designed to help you recover from substance abuse by effectively
cleansing your mind and body of all the intoxicating and mind-altering
substances you have been ingesting.
These programs can also help by teaching you how to manage any cravings and triggers that could potentially cause you to relapse.
As such, you might find that this type of rehabilitation
will better enable you to refine the skills
that will vital when you need to hold on to your
sobriety and abstain from drugs when faced with triggers.

Additionally, most long-term treatment programs
will provide you with 24 hour care, monitoring,
and services by a team of very trained, knowledgeable,
and certified substance abuse professionals. As such, you
will obtain all the assistance you'll require as you work on your recovery.
These facilities also function sort of like sober living
homes - only that you will be monitored more closely
to make sure you don't use drugs or alcohol and you
receive more comprehensive therapy and counseling.
Although long-term treatment programs range from hospital
settings to residential facilities, they will all offer a safe and supportive environment where you can concentrate
on your recovery.
Long-term programs have also been evolving and many will provide
various forms of substance abuse treatment.
For instance, you may be able to enroll in a long term drug rehabilitation center that also utilizes
holistic methods of addiction treatment, faith-based addiction
recovery, among several other methods of treatment.
The facilities may also offer innovative new treatment
therapies, relaxation therapy, nutritional services, exercise, and yoga to speed up
your recovery while making sure that you understand how to control your
addiction compulsions and overcome any triggers you have to use drugs. These services will additionally
allow you to continue growing emotionally, spiritually,
physically, and mentally - often leading to
better outcomes.
Also, the program will provide you with other recovery
techniques to ensure that you stay clean
and sober after the rehab is complete. For instance,
they may help you to gain new job skills, learn how to manage your money and take charge of your finances, teach you
how to succeed at job interviews, and show you how to develop
better habits regarding cleanliness, hygiene and appearance.
Since addiction influences many different facets of your
life, it is essential that you work on every aspect in regards
to your addiction - beyond just your physical dependence
on drugs.
While ensuring that addiction no longer has any significance in your life,
therefore, long-term alcohol
and drug rehabilitation programs in North Clarendon, Vermont also work on the mental
and psychological attributes of addiction. This is why they perform diverse forms of therapy and counseling.
That said, the duration of rehabilitation and treatment will vary for each client determined by various
factors. Some of these factors are, the seriousness and duration
of your addiction, the kinds of substances used, as well as whether or not you may have a co-occurring mental health
disorder emerging from or exacerbated by your substance use.
Advantages of Long-Term Rehab
Recent surveys have demonstrated that addicts who spend longer
in a treatment center typically achieve higher success rates. Thus, the longer you stay and
participate in the rehab program, the smoother it will be for you to work
on recovery.
Long term drug rehab in North Clarendon could also give
you the resources to learn how to support your
sobriety and manage any cravings that may
occur in your fight against addiction.
At first, the recovery program will provide physical detoxification.
This will clean out your mind and body of all drug and alcohol (as well as their traces and leftover toxins) that you were
abusing.
After that, you will spend the rest of the time in rehab
addressing all the underlying causes of your addiction.
To this end, this type of treatment might ensure that you are in a good position to find out all the past circumstances that drove you to using drugs in the first
place. In the process, long-term treatment can teach
you other coping mechanisms that you can use to prevent
yourself from relapsing.
